Electrovalent compounds are:
(1) Good conductor of electricity
(2) Polar in nature
(3) Low M.P. and low B.P.
(4) Easily available
Ans: Polar in nature

What is heat atomisatin? Solution : Heat of atomisation or enthalpy of atomisation is the energy required to dissociate one mole of a given substance into atoms.
